Responsibilities:

  • The Parts Manager is responsible for running a profitable and efficient parts department
  • Create a positive, performance-oriented, work culture
  • Accomplish objectives through the use of proper purchasing procedures, inventory control, staff development and utilization, pricing, merchandising and advertising
  • Assesses present and future needs, trends, and profit opportunities of the parts department
  • Work with the Service Manager to ensure a timely turnaround of parts needed for Warranty and Customer Pay jobs
  • Selling parts to the service department and retail parts counter
  • Creating and monitoring special orders for the service department
  • Ensuring work schedule provides enough cover to support business needs
  • Monitoring Warranty Parts returns and promptly sending parts back to factory
  • Establish and maintain purchasing policies including purchase orders, inventory guide figures, order codes
  • Manages the shipping and receiving of orders
  • Oversees ordering and maintaining parts inventory
  • Establish and maintain programs designed to train, develop and motivate department employees
  • Ensure parts and accessories are available for sale
  • Understand, keep abreast of, and comply with federal, state, and local regulations that may affect parts sales
  • Direct and schedule the activities of all parts department employees
  • Provide technical assistance to parts department employees
  • Monitor parts department employees' payroll records
  • Develop, enforce and monitor guidelines for working with customers to ensure maximum customer satisfaction – internal customers as well as retail customers
  • Establish and enforce a pricing policy that balances volume, customer loyalty, and the cost of doing business
  • Monitor and adjust inventory to minimize obsolescence
  • Establishes short and long-term operating and financial objectives within the Dealership’s overall plans and policies.
  • Reviews and assess the results of the activities within the parts department and takes appropriate action, as necessary.
  • Other duties as assigned
